`
eggbucket1
  • 浏览: 81124 次
  • 性别: Icon_minigender_1
  • 来自: 苏州
文章分类
社区版块
存档分类
最新评论

Struts中的Internationalization

 
阅读更多

关于Struts中的国际化处理,代码最能说明问题,请看。。

首先是web.xml文件

然后是用于选择国际化显示语言的index.jsp页面

然后是国际化显示的登录页面login.jsp

接着是登录成功后的国际化显示的loginSuccess.jsp页面

这是Struts1.x的核心配置文件struts-config.xml

自定义的密码输入错误时的异常类PasswordErrorException.java

自定义的用户名不存在时的异常类UserNotFoundException.java

接着是用来验证用户名和密码正确与否的UserManager.java

接着是用到的Struts1.x中的ActionForm类

然后是用于设定国际化显示语言的Action类

接着是用于处理用户登录细节的Action类

最后是用到的国际化资源文件MessageResources.properties

分享到:
评论

相关推荐

    struts中文手册

    7. **Internationalization(国际化)**:Struts支持多语言环境,可以方便地切换应用的语言版本。 8. **Validation**:Struts内置的验证框架可以帮助开发者轻松实现数据验证。 9. **Exception Handling**:通过...

    struts中文问题,struts国际化问题——终极解决方案

    在Web应用开发中,特别是使用Struts框架时,中文显示和国际化(Internationalization,简称i18n)问题是开发者常遇的挑战。本文将深入探讨解决Struts中文问题及国际化问题的终极方案,确保不同地区和语言环境下的...

    Struts2实例 国际化 类型转换 struts标签

    这个实例项目展示了如何在实际应用中结合Struts2、国际化、类型转换以及Struts2自定义标签来实现用户管理功能,包括用户数据的增删改查。 首先,我们来看Struts2的核心概念。Struts2作为MVC框架,它负责处理HTTP...

    struts1.2驱动包

    8. **Internationalization(国际化)**:Struts1.2支持多语言环境,可以轻松地切换不同地区的文本资源。 9. **异常处理**:框架提供了全局的异常处理机制,可以统一处理应用程序中出现的异常,提高代码的健壮性。 ...

    struts中文说明文档

    10. **国际化(Internationalization, i18n)**:Struts支持多语言环境,开发者可以通过资源包(Resource Bundle)实现界面文本的国际化。 综上所述,这份"struts中文说明文档"应该是对Struts框架的全面介绍,涵盖了...

    struts2 API帮助文档

    - OGNL是Struts2中的表达式语言,用于在Action和视图之间传递数据。它可以访问对象的属性,执行方法,甚至进行复杂的运算和控制结构。 7. **插件(Plugins)** - Struts2支持多种插件来扩展功能,如Struts2-dojo-...

    Struts中文用户指南

    - **Action Mappings配置文件**:在struts-config.xml中配置ActionMapping,包括ActionServlet实例、映射和Struts标签库。 - **Web应用程序发布描述**:涉及Web应用的部署,包括Servlet容器中的配置。 **5. 资源** ...

    Struts中文帮助文档

    6. **国际化(Internationalization, i18n)**:Struts支持多语言环境,可以轻松实现应用的国际化。 7. **验证框架**:提供了一套内置的验证规则,能够方便地进行数据验证,确保用户输入的有效性。 8. ** struts...

    struts-2.3.4笔记

    7. **国际化(Internationalization, i18n)**:Struts 2 支持多语言应用,通过资源包(properties 文件)管理不同语言的文本。 8. **插件体系**:Struts 2 的插件架构允许开发者扩展框架功能,如上传组件、REST ...

    struts中文手册.rar

    7. **国际化(Internationalization, i18n)**:学习如何在Struts应用中实现多语言支持,通过MessageResources管理不同语言的资源文件。 8. **异常处理**:了解Struts的异常处理机制,如何定义全局和特定Action的...

    Struts框架应用于jsp中

    Struts框架是Java Web开发中的一个关键组件,它在JSP(JavaServer Pages)基础上提供了一种更规范、更易维护的MVC(Model-View-Controller)架构。标题"Struts框架应用于jsp中"表明我们将探讨如何在JSP应用程序中...

    Struts2全部jar包

    8. **国际化(Internationalization, i18n)**:Struts2内置对国际化支持,允许应用根据不同地区显示不同的内容。 9. **异常处理**:通过全局异常处理,Struts2可以统一处理未捕获的异常,避免错误信息直接暴露给...

    struts2.0中文帮助

    6. **国际化(Internationalization, i18n)支持**:Struts2内置了对多语言的支持,使得应用程序能够轻松地适应不同地区的需求。 7. **异常处理(Exception Handling)**:通过配置全局异常处理,Struts2能优雅地...

    struts2四天的学习笔记

    8. **国际化(Internationalization, i18n)**:Struts2支持多语言环境,通过资源包(Properties文件)实现不同语言的切换,提供更好的用户体验。 9. **异常处理**:Struts2允许定义全局和Action级别的异常处理策略...

    Struts 2.3.4.zip

    10. **国际化(Internationalization, i18n)**:Struts 2支持多语言,开发者可以轻松地为不同地区提供本地化内容。 总的来说,Struts 2.3.4的文档会涵盖这些核心概念和使用方法,包括详细的API参考、示例代码和...

    struts2 lib包

    5. **Validation and Internationalization (i18n)**: Struts2包含内置的验证框架,允许开发者定义验证规则,并支持多语言。`struts2-validation-plugin`和相关的资源文件如`struts.properties`和`struts.xml`用于...

    Struts-jar包

    9. **国际化(Internationalization, i18n)**:Struts2支持多语言环境,可以通过资源包轻松实现应用的国际化。 这个"struts2基础jar包"中包含的组件可能有以下部分: - **Struts2核心库**:提供了Action、...

    struts2中文教程

    6. **国际化与本地化**:Struts2提供强大的I18N(Internationalization)支持,允许开发者轻松实现多语言环境的应用程序。 7. **异常处理**:框架内置了丰富的异常处理机制,可以捕获并优雅地处理运行时错误,避免...

    struts代码

    - **Internationalization(国际化)**:Struts支持多语言,通过资源文件提供不同语言的文本。 4. **物料维护工程中的应用** - 在物料维护工程中,Struts可以很好地处理物料的增删改查操作,Action类处理业务逻辑...

    struts2.3.4核心JAR包

    7. **国际化(Internationalization, i18n)**:Struts2支持多语言,开发者可以通过配置轻松实现应用的国际化。 8. **异常处理**:Struts2提供了一套完整的异常处理机制,能够优雅地捕获和处理应用程序中的错误。 ...

Global site tag (gtag.js) - Google Analytics